2. Mobile Internet Optimization: Network and APN Choice
By default, MIUI automatically selects the type of network, but this algorithm is not always optimal. For example, a smartphone can stick to a congested 3G tower instead of switching to 4G.
How to Manually Select Network Priority:
- Open the Settings. β SIM-maps and mobile networks.
- Choose yours. SIM-map β Type of network.
- Install 4G only (preferably) or 5G/4G/3G/2G (auto) (if you have a Poco X3 Pro 5G).
If the speed is still low, check the APN settings. Incorrect APN settings are a common cause of slow Internet.

3. Wi-Fi acceleration: frequency and channel selection
The Poco X3 Pro supports Wi-Fi 5 (802.11ac), but by default connects to a 2.4 GHz network that is overloaded and jammed. Switching to 5 GHz can increase speeds by 3-5 times.
How to forcefully connect to 5 GHz:
- π Reboot the router and smartphone.
- π‘ In the router settings (192.168.0.1 or 192.168.1.1) divide up 2.4 GHz and 5 GHz (give them different names, for example) MyWiFi_2G and MyWiFi_5G).
- π± On your smartphone, select a network 5G manually.

Also optimize your Wi-Fi channel in your router settings:
| Range. | Best channels (little interference) | Worst channels (overloaded) |
|---|---|---|
| 2.4 GHz | 1, 6, 11 | 3, 7, 9 |
| 5 GHz | 36, 40, 44, 48, 149, 153, 157, 161 | Auto-select (often selecting overloaded) |
π‘
If you have a dual-band router, turn on Band Steering (in router settings) and it automatically switches devices between 2.4 GHz and 5 GHz for optimal speed.

5. Optimization of background processes and energy saving
MIUI aggressively restricts the background activity of applications to save battery power, which often leads to connection breaks (for example, in instant messengers or online games).
How to disable restrictions:
- Go to Settings β Battery β Battery Mode.
- Select Performance (disables most restrictions).
- For critical applications (e.g. Telegram, Discord, games) install No Limits in the battery settings of each application.
Also check autosynchronization:
- π Open the Settings. β Accounts and synchronization.
- π± Turn off sync for unnecessary accounts (e.g. Mi Account if you donβt use Xiaomi services).
- π Set up manual sync for your Google Account (or disable it altogether).

Hardware restrictions: antennas and cooling
If all the software methods didn't help, the problem could be the hardware.Poco X3 Pro has two antennas for 4G/5G, but their operation depends on:
- π‘ Positions of the smartphone (antennae are located in the upper and lower parts of the body).
- π‘οΈ Temperatures (when overheating, the speed artificially decreases).
- π‘οΈ Cover (metal or thick covers can shield the signal).
How to improve reception:
- π± Hold the smartphone vertically (antennas are better at catching the signal in this position).
- π₯ Avoid overheating: Do not use the internet when charging or in hot conditions.
- π« Remove the case and check if the signal has improved (especially if the case with metal elements).
If the signal is stable weak (1-2 divisions), the antenna may be damaged.

7. Alternative methods: VPN, DNS and firmware
If standard methods have failed, try non-trivial solutions.
1. DNS change
DNS-The servers of the operator or provider can slow down the loading of sites. DNS:
- π Google DNS: 8.8.8.8 and 8.8.4.4
- π Cloudflare DNS: 1.1.1.1. and 1.0.0.1.
- π AdGuard DNS (blocking advertising: 94.140.14.14 and 94.140.15.15
How to change DNS to Poco X3 Pro:
